Small orange pumpkins, often referred to as 'mini pumpkins' or 'pie pumpkins,' are a subset of the Cucurbita pepo species. They are distinguished by their compact size, typically ranging from 2 to 8 inches in diameter, and their vibrant orange hue. This color is not merely aesthetic; it's a testament to the pumpkin's beta-carotene content, a precursor to vitamin A, which promotes healthy vision and supports the immune system.

No discussion about small orange pumpkins would be complete without mentioning the classic Jack-o'-Lantern variety. These pumpkins are renowned for their large, flat faces, perfect for carving intricate Halloween designs. Despite their size, they are relatively easy to grow and have a sweet, flavorful flesh that's ideal for pies and soups.

Some popular Jack-o'-Lantern varieties include 'Howden' and 'Connecticut Field.' 'Howden' is known for its uniform shape and thick walls, while 'Connecticut Field' boasts a longer storage life.

Miniature pumpkins are smaller than their Jack-o'-Lantern counterparts, typically ranging from 2 to 4 inches in diameter. They are often used as decorative accents, thanks to their cute size and varied shapes. However, don't underestimate their culinary potential. Miniature pumpkins have a sweet, dense flesh that's perfect for roasting, pureeing, or using in sweet and savory dishes.

Some popular miniature pumpkin varieties include 'Munchkin,' 'Jack Be Little,' and 'Sweetie Pie.' 'Munchkin' is known for its round, golf ball-like shape, while 'Jack Be Little' has a unique, flattened shape. 'Sweetie Pie,' true to its name, has a sweet, flavorful flesh.

Decorative Uses

Small orange pumpkins are a staple in fall decor. They can be used to create charming centerpieces, Thanksgiving table settings, or even whimsical fairy gardens. Their compact size and vibrant color make them perfect for adding a touch of autumnal warmth to any space.

For a unique twist, consider painting or distressing your pumpkins to create a shabby-chic look. You can also use them to create DIY candle holders or lanterns, adding a cozy glow to your outdoor spaces.

Culinary Uses

Small orange pumpkins are not just for looks; they're also incredibly tasty. Their sweet, dense flesh is perfect for a variety of dishes, from soups and stews to pies and tarts.

One of the most popular uses for small orange pumpkins is in pumpkin pie. Their sweet flesh and dense texture make them ideal for creating a rich, creamy filling. They're also perfect for roasting and pureeing, adding a touch of autumnal flavor to your favorite dishes.

Don't forget about the seeds! Small orange pumpkins have delicious, nutrient-rich seeds that can be roasted for a healthy snack. They're also a great source of protein and fiber.
